Dating to World War II, this German Rundblickfernrohr 36 (Rbl.F. 36) panoramic periscope sight was used on field artillery and anti-tank guns. Head stampings include "Rbl.F. 36 1°", serial "10047", code "eso" (Rodenstock), and cold-climate mark "+".The dovetail mount is stamped "flm 6027" and the lower arm "313". Finished in original Dunkelgelb tan paint with a red collar ring, it includes an olive-drab steel chest stenciled "Rbl.F. 36" with fitted wood blocks, felt, straps, and canvas handle. The optic measures 9.5" H x 5.25" L (24.1 x 13.3 cm). The case measures 4.5" H x 10" W x 7" D (11.4 x 25.4 x 17.8 cm). Micrometer dials, levelling vials, and adjustment knobs operate smoothly. Optics remain clear with functional reticle scales visible. The sight's factory tan paint shows light edge wear and minor paint loss. The steel chest retains its factory paint with light rust, surface patina, and wear to the handle.
